The Book of Anna by Carmen Boullosa, Samantha Schnee

The Book of Anna

Carmen Boullosa, Samantha Schnee

200 pages first pub 2016 (editions)

fiction historical adventurous challenging informative reflective slow-paced

Description

Saint Petersburg, 1905. Behind the gates of the Karenin Palace, Sergei, son of Anna Karenina, meets Tolstoy in his dreams and finds reminders of his mother everywhere: the vivid portrait that the tsar intends to acquire and the opium-infused manus...
